Domaine de Pellehaut has been owned and managed by successive generations of the Béraut family for over 300 years. Today, the wines made with passion and dedication by Mathieu and Martin Béraut win systematic praise from the trade and press in France and throughout the world. A contagiously exuberant fresh, fruit-forward wine (red fruit), perfect illustration of the reputation of all the wines of the domain. Suitable for Vegan.

    VINTAGE 2023

    TASTING NOTES

    With its light pink hue, this wine has a fresh nose of vine peach and poppy. On the palate, it's tasty, with a hint of zesty grenadine (bergamot zest). Definitely a rosé of pleasure, remarkably vinified. Enjoy it chilled at any time of year, as an aperitif or with a convivial dinner party.

    AGEING

    A complex blend, to drink within 2-3 years of the vintage to savor the full aromatic expression of this cuvée.

    VINTAGE 2024

    TASTING NOTES

    A translucent pink hue with a fresh, powerful nose. Expressions of red fruit, such as strawberry or redcurrant, go harmoniously hand in hand with the citrus and floral notes in the bouquet of this wine. On the palate, reveals amazing balance from start to finish. Drink chilled as an aperitif or with a starter, in winter or in summer!
